"Neurotechnology was founded in Vilnius, Lithuania in 1990 with the key idea of using neural networks for applications such as biometric person identification, computer vision, robotics and artificial intelligence."
Founded in Lithuania around 1990, Neurotechnology produces noninvasive hardware, end-user software and developer tools.
Neurotechnology makes tools for the assisted control of mechanical,electrical,and digital devices/applications and the objective measurement of subjective experiences through mind/body state interpretation.
BCI Categories: Open-Loop Efferent
Neurosensing Technique(s): EEG
